Introduction
Text Style Transfer (TST) is a cutting-edge technique in text generation that takes Natural Language Processing (NLP) to new levels. Simply put, TST is a method that skillfully changes the stylistic elements of written content—like tone, formality, or humor—without changing its actual meaning. This groundbreaking approach ensures that the core message stays the same while adjusting the style to fit different situations or audiences.
The uses of Text Style Transfer are wide-ranging and significant, from making chatbots more engaging for users to making writing assistance tools more refined. Because it's so flexible and effective, TST has become a major area of interest in NLP research communities.
Check out our Text Style Transfer application to see how powerful TST can be. Whether you're interested in creating more relatable dialogue systems or just want to play around with the creative aspects of written language, this app is a great starting point for exploring style-adaptive text generation.
Understanding Text Style Transfer
Text Style Transfer (TST) is a complex aspect of Natural Language Processing (NLP) that involves changing the stylistic features of text to convey a specific tone or style while keeping the original content's meaning. The process ensures that the underlying message stays intact even as the text's presentation changes.
Key elements of style that TST can manipulate:
- Politeness: Adjusting language to be more courteous or direct, depending on the desired level of respectfulness.
- Formality: Modifying text to suit professional or casual contexts by altering vocabulary and sentence structure.
- Humor: Infusing text with wit or playfulness to entertain or engage the reader.
Preserving the original meaning of the text during the style transfer process is crucial. This allows TST systems to be applied effectively across different applications without changing the intended information. For example, when converting an informal email to a more formal one, it is vital that the purpose and facts within remain unchanged, despite alterations in phrasing and tone.
By manipulating these stylistic aspects correctly, TST bridges the gap between varying communication styles, ensuring messages are both appropriate for their context and resonant with their intended audience. The technology behind TST thus serves as a powerful tool for enhancing textual interactions across numerous platforms.
Technical Foundations of TST
Text Style Transfer relies heavily on advanced deep learning architectures to manipulate textual styles effectively. Two of the most prevalent models in this domain are:
1. Recurrent Neural Networks (RNNs)
These are tailored for sequential data and have been instrumental in early TST tasks. Their structure allows them to retain information from previous inputs, making them suitable for handling sentences where context from preceding words is crucial for understanding and style manipulation.
2. Transformers
A more recent development, transformers have set new standards in NLP tasks. Unlike RNNs, they don't require sequential data processing, which allows for parallel computations and hence faster training times. Transformers use self-attention mechanisms to weigh the significance of each word in a sentence relative to others, which is vital for nuanced style adjustments.
For semantic meaning extraction, these models employ layers of neural networks to process text data. They can discern patterns and relationships between words and phrases that define the underlying message. During style transfer:
- The model learns to differentiate between stylistic elements and content.
- It identifies the semantic core of the text.
- The learned representation is then used to generate an output that mirrors the desired style while retaining the original message's integrity.
These neural network models form the backbone of TST by balancing the art of capturing nuance in style with the science of preserving meaning. Understanding their operation is key to developing more sophisticated TST systems that can seamlessly adapt text across various stylistic dimensions.
Datasets in Text Style Transfer
When diving into Text Style Transfer (TST), you will encounter two main types of datasets: parallel and non-parallel. Each plays a crucial role in training TST models and affects the outcome significantly.
Parallel Datasets
These datasets consist of pairs of sentences with the same meaning but different styles. For instance, a sentence in a formal style is paired with its informal counterpart.
Advantages
The direct correspondence between sentence pairs simplifies the learning process for models, leading to more accurate style transfers.
Challenges
High-quality parallel datasets are rare and costly to produce, as they often require manual curation by language experts.
Non-Parallel Datasets
In contrast, non-parallel datasets do not provide direct style counterparts; they contain unpaired sentences across various styles.
Innovation Encouraged
The lack of one-to-one mappings pushes researchers to design sophisticated algorithms capable of inferring style characteristics indirectly.
Diversity Enhanced
Utilizing non-parallel datasets can lead to more versatile models that handle a wider range of styles due to exposure to more diverse data. In fact, the diversity of non-parallel datasets can significantly enhance the model's performance.
The Impact on TST Outcomes
The choice between parallel and non-parallel datasets significantly impacts TST outcomes:
- Quality of Style Transfer: Parallel datasets tend to produce higher fidelity in transferred styles because the model learns from clear examples. However, this approach may limit the model's ability to generalize across less represented styles.
- Diversity of Results: Non-parallel datasets foster greater diversity in output but may struggle with maintaining consistent quality due to the complexity of learning without explicit style pairs.
Selecting the appropriate dataset is pivotal in achieving the desired balance between precision and variety in text style transfer results. Each dataset type brings unique benefits and challenges, shaping the capabilities and limitations of TST models.
Evaluation Metrics for TST
When considering the success of Text Style Transfer (TST) systems, you look at several key metrics:
Style Strength
- Quantitative Analysis: Measures how well the model has applied the desired style to the output text. You might use stylometric features or classifiers trained to distinguish styles to perform this analysis.
- Qualitative Assessment: Involves human judges evaluating whether the style has been accurately transferred without explicit instructions on what constitutes a particular style.
Semantic Preservation
- Similarity Metrics: Leverage tools like BLEU, ROUGE, or cosine similarity scores to compare the semantic content of original and style-transferred text.
- Human Judgment: Often considered the gold standard, with evaluators rating how well the meaning is maintained post-transfer.
Fluency
- Automated Readability Tests: Utilize algorithms that score text based on syntactic and lexical simplicity, such as Flesch-Kincaid or Gunning-Fog indices.
- Perceptual Evaluation: Enlists human raters to judge how natural and grammatically correct the generated text appears.
Each metric provides insight into different aspects of TST performance. For a comprehensive evaluation, you typically combine automated methods with human evaluation to balance scalability with nuanced understanding. This approach helps ensure that transferred styles are strong and appealing while maintaining both semantic integrity and readability.
By focusing on these metrics, developers refine their models for more accurate and effective style transfers.
Applications of Text Style Transfer
Text Style Transfer (TST) is a flexible tool that improves user experience in many areas. By changing the style of text, TST offers unique solutions to communication and content creation problems. Here are some important use cases:
1. Chatbots
Adding TST to chatbot systems helps create conversations that match the tone and style needed for a particular audience or situation. This customization makes interactions with users more interesting and lifelike.
2. Writing Tools
For writers and content creators, TST acts as a creative writing helper. It assists in changing the tone, style, or formality of written work, making sure it fits the target audience or publication guidelines.
3. Text Simplification Tasks
TST is essential in making difficult information understandable to more people by using simpler language without changing the original meaning. This is especially useful in educational materials or when explaining complex topics to non-experts.
These examples show how TST can change text communication to fit different situations and requirements. By using this technology, developers and content creators can create detailed and suitable text for various platforms.
Ethical Considerations in Text Style Transfer
When discussing the ethical implications of Text Style Transfer technology, it's crucial to address the inherent risks. One major concern is the potential for TST systems to unintentionally or intentionally spread biased or harmful content. Since these systems learn from existing datasets, they may reflect and amplify societal biases present in the training data. For instance, a style transfer model trained on historical texts might adopt outdated or offensive views.
Responsible AI usage demands a proactive approach to mitigate such risks:
- Bias Detection and Correction: Implementing mechanisms to detect and correct biases within TST systems is crucial. This includes careful curation of datasets and continuous monitoring of outputs.
- Transparency: Users should be informed about how TST systems operate and the sources of their training data, so they are aware of potential limitations or biases in the generated content.
- Regulation Compliance: Ensuring that TST applications adhere to regulations such as GDPR can help protect personal information and prevent misuse.
With great power comes great responsibility; hence, deploying Text Style Transfer solutions requires adherence to ethical standards that prioritize harm prevention and fairness. Deliberate efforts to incorporate these practices will contribute significantly to establishing trustworthiness in AI-generated text and its applications across industries.
For those looking for resources on responsible writing practices, writingtools.ai offers a wealth of information that could be beneficial.
Conclusion
The future of Text Style Transfer is set to bring significant improvements in how we interact with technology. As NLP and AI continue to evolve, the opportunities for customizing and improving digital communication are growing. You can be a part of this innovation by exploring Text Style Transfer applications. Using our tool can give you firsthand experience in changing text styles and understanding the complexities of this exciting field.
Our Text Style Transfer application is designed to be easy to use, making it accessible for both beginners and experienced users alike. By using this tool, you can gain valuable insights into how different stylistic attributes shape communication. Whether for professional development or personal curiosity, embracing the capabilities of Text Style Transfer opens up a world of creative potential.
Try out our Text Style Transfer application today and start tailoring your text to speak volumes in style.
FAQs (Frequently Asked Questions)
What is Text Style Transfer (TST)?
Text Style Transfer (TST) is a powerful technique in Natural Language Processing (NLP) that allows for the manipulation of stylistic attributes in text while preserving its original meaning. It has applications ranging from dialogue generation to writing assistance.
What are the key elements of style that can be manipulated using TST?
Key elements of style that can be manipulated using TST techniques include politeness, formality, and humor. These stylistic attributes can be adjusted while ensuring that the original meaning of the text is maintained.
What deep learning models are commonly used in Text Style Transfer?
Common deep learning models used in TST include recurrent neural networks (RNNs) and transformers. These models are designed to extract semantic meaning from text, which facilitates effective style transfer.
How do dataset choices impact Text Style Transfer results?
The choice between parallel and non-parallel datasets significantly impacts the quality and diversity of style transfer results. Parallel datasets provide direct mappings between styles, while non-parallel datasets offer more variability but may require more complex training approaches.
What criteria are used to evaluate TST systems?
The effectiveness of TST systems is evaluated based on several criteria, including style strength, semantic preservation, and fluency metrics. These criteria help assess how well the style transfer maintains the intended meaning and readability of the text.
What ethical considerations should be taken into account when using TST technology?
Potential ethical concerns associated with TST technology include the risk of generating biased or harmful content. It is crucial to adopt responsible AI practices when deploying TST solutions in real-world scenarios to mitigate these risks.